          No Tiger, of course. The selection is very slim.

          Sergio Garcia
          Mike Weir
          Jesper Parnevik
          Anika Sorenstam

                No. EA has an exclusive deal with Tiger.

                Links 2004 is much more oriented toward building the skills of your created golfer and taking him/her online. That adds a lot more longevity than simply taking Tiger and going out and shooting 55-60 each time, like in Tiger Woods 2004.
